Network Engineer (Mid-Level | Cloud-Exposed | Ticket-Driving)

Salary: Up to $100,000/year

Employment Type: Full-Time | Exempt | Salaried

Schedule: Monday–Friday, 8:00 AM–5:00 PM (occasional after-hours as needed)


Position Overview

Tier4Group is seeking a proactive, hands-on Network Engineer who will actively drive, own, and close technical tickets while serving as a key technical bridge between the Senior Network Engineer and Tier 1 NOC team.

This is a true “middle-ground” engineer role — ideal for someone operating at a Tier 3 support level with approximately 3+ years of networking experience and working exposure to cloud environments (AWS and/or Azure). The ideal candidate is technically strong, operationally driven, and comfortable working in multi-tenant environments.

This role requires someone who does not wait for direction but actively pushes issues toward resolution, improves processes, and helps elevate the overall support function.


What You’ll Do

Network Operations & Support

  • Monitor network availability, performance, and reliability across environments.
  • Proactively identify, troubleshoot, and resolve issues to ensure maximum uptime.
  • Take ownership of escalated tickets and actively drive them to closure.
  • Serve as the escalation point between Tier 1 NOC and Senior Network Engineering.
  • Perform root cause analysis, document findings, and recommend long-term improvements.
  • Support mission-critical systems in multi-tenant environments.

Infrastructure Implementation & Maintenance

  • Deploy, configure, and maintain routers, switches, firewalls, wireless access points, and related infrastructure.
  • Work with hardware platforms such as SonicWall, Cambium, UniFi, Meraki, Fortinet, WatchGuard, or similar vendors.
  • Maintain secure, high-availability network environments.
  • Ensure proper documentation and diagram updates aligned with best practices.

Cloud & Hybrid Networking

  • Support hybrid networking environments with exposure to AWS and/or Azure.
  • Understand cloud networking fundamentals including:
  • Virtual networks (VPC/VNet)
  • Subnetting and routing
  • VPN connectivity
  • Security groups and firewall policies
  • Assist in troubleshooting connectivity between on-prem and cloud environments.
  • No specific cloud platform is required, but working familiarity with cloud networking concepts is essential.

DRE Platform integration (PI)

The Power and Signal Distribution (PASD) PI Release Engineer will be responsible for the design and release of wiring harness assemblies and related components. The Engineer will coordinate drawing creation in both 2D Capital XC and 3D CAD release in Teamcenter (NX) and validation of released components in the vehicle and component environments. The engineer will support vehicle manufacturing/supplier facilities for entire life cycle, manage plant design issues along with change requests from both the plant and suppliers. The engineer will manage large amounts of data/changes that must be incorporated into the current/future designs.
